[Carpet] problems applying RotatingSymmetry90 when both CCTK_INT and CCTK_REAL gridfns are present
Jonathan Thornburg
jthorn at aei.mpg.de
Wed Jun 14 21:02:15 CEST 2006
Hi, Erik,
On Wed, 14 Jun 2006, Erik Schnetter wrote:
> On Jun 14, 2006, at 12:10:00, Jonathan Thornburg wrote:
>
> > Hi, Erik,
> >
> > I have a wierd error appearing which looks like it may be a problem
> > with RotatingSymmetry90.
>
> You are correct, Slab expects that all variables have the same type. A quick
> workaround is obvious; either apply the boundary conditions sequentially, or
> change your grid function to real. Obviously, this will be inconvenient to
> you.
Thanks for the quick responce! As a short-term workaround, I can
make this grid function CCTK_REAL. (And maybe we should document that
RotatingSymmetry{90,180} fail if there are gridfns of non-CCTK_REAL types.)
In the longer term, you're right, a wrapper which splits off the
different data types would be a good solution.
ciao,
--
-- Jonathan Thornburg <jthorn at aei.mpg.de>
Max-Planck-Institut fuer Gravitationsphysik (Albert-Einstein-Institut),
Golm, Germany, "Old Europe" http://www.aei.mpg.de/~jthorn/home.html
"Washing one's hands of the conflict between the powerful and the
powerless means to side with the powerful, not to be neutral."
-- quote by Freire / poster by Oxfam
More information about the developers
mailing list